ISP proxies, also known as Internet Service Provider proxies, are proxies that are linked to a real IP address provided by an internet service provider (ISP). Unlike traditional residential proxies, which route traffic through residential IPs, ISP proxies use data center IPs but are typically routed through real ISPs. This unique feature allows ISP proxies to appear as though they are real residential connections to websites, which is useful for bypassing restrictions that might block or flag data center IPs.
ISP proxies are commonly used for applications that require faster speeds and more stability. This is because they have direct links to ISPs, which ensures a reliable connection with minimal downtime. These proxies are particularly useful for tasks such as web scraping, social media management, and e-commerce activities, where reliability and speed are essential.
Residential proxies, on the other hand, use real residential IP addresses, which are assigned to individual homes and devices by ISPs. These proxies are much harder to detect as they appear to come from real users. Websites cannot easily distinguish residential proxy traffic from regular traffic because the IP addresses are from ordinary households rather than data centers.
Residential proxies are typically more expensive due to their high level of anonymity and security. They are ideal for activities like web scraping, market research, and bypassing geo-restrictions, as they make it much harder for websites to detect and block bot activity. However, the speed of residential proxies can sometimes be slower compared to ISP proxies, as the IP addresses come from residential networks, which may not always offer the same bandwidth as data center networks.
The performance of ISP proxies and residential proxies differs significantly. ISP proxies are known for their fast speeds, stability, and reliable connections. Because these proxies are linked to ISPs, they benefit from high-performance data centers that can handle large amounts of traffic. This makes ISP proxies ideal for tasks requiring high bandwidth, such as large-scale web scraping or running multiple accounts simultaneously on social media platforms.
Residential proxies, while providing superior anonymity, may experience slower speeds due to the fact that the IP addresses are tied to real residential homes. This can result in some latency and lower bandwidth compared to ISP proxies. However, for users who prioritize privacy and need to avoid detection at all costs, residential proxies are still the preferred choice.
Cost is one of the most significant factors when choosing between ISP proxies and residential proxies. ISP proxies tend to be more affordable because they use data center IPs, which are easier and cheaper to maintain. This makes ISP proxies a more cost-effective option for businesses or individuals who require high performance but don’t necessarily need the highest level of anonymity.
On the other hand, residential proxies are usually more expensive because they are harder to acquire and maintain. Providers often source these IPs from real individuals, which adds to the cost. If anonymity is a primary concern, however, the extra expense of residential proxies may be well worth it.
ISP proxies are well-suited for tasks that require a stable and fast connection without the need for high levels of anonymity. Some common use cases include:
1. Web Scraping: When performing large-scale data scraping, ISP proxies provide the necessary bandwidth and speed for scraping hundreds of websites without being blocked.
2. E-commerce and Social Media Management: ISP proxies allow users to manage multiple accounts on platforms like Instagram, Facebook, and Amazon without triggering security mechanisms designed to detect bot activity.
3. SEO Monitoring: ISP proxies are effective for SEO specialists who need to monitor search rankings and track competitors’ websites without the risk of detection.
Residential proxies are ideal for tasks where anonymity and the ability to bypass geographic restrictions are critical. Use cases for residential proxies include:
1. Ad Verification: Ensuring that ads appear correctly and are being displayed in the right locations is easier with residential proxies, as they allow for more accurate geo-targeting.
2. Market Research and Price Comparison: Residential proxies are perfect for scraping price data and other competitive information from websites without triggering anti-bot measures.
3. Bypassing Geo-restrictions: Residential proxies are ideal for accessing region-locked content, such as streaming services, and for conducting research in different countries without being blocked.
When it comes to security and anonymity, residential proxies provide a higher level of protection. Since these proxies use real household IPs, they are less likely to be flagged as suspicious by websites. This makes them the go-to choice for individuals or businesses looking to mask their online activity entirely.
ISP proxies, while still offering a high level of security, are more likely to be detected as they come from data centers, and some websites are able to block or flag these IP addresses more easily. However, ISP proxies can still provide a good balance between speed and anonymity for certain tasks.
